Short description:
The leading book on packaging and the environment-now expanded and updated in this revised edition. Packaging and the Environment: Alternatives, Trends and Solutions offers a detailed examination and an objective analysis of all aspects of environmental problems related to packaging: resource depletion, pollution, solid waste management, recycling, degradability, package design considerations, and legislation. The author is a leading authority on the subject, and she offers a presentation that is well documented and non-partisan.
